“How to create a “model-home like setting”, so that your home sells fast, for top dollar.”

 

Kids rooms:
Get your kids involved in helping you sell your home! In your kids rooms remove all posters and remove or hide as much clutter as possible. Posters that may offend or embarrass buyers should be removed.

Magazines and newspapers:
Discard old magazines and newspapers. They can be distracting and make your home look cluttered. If you have to keep them, consider keeping them boxed up in an out of the way closet.

Scents & Smells:
A home with no scent is more appealing than a home with artificial scents added. A heavily scented home may have homebuyers wondering what you’re hiding.

Houseplants:
Throw away all unhealthy houseplants. You might want to consider replacing these with some lush well made artificial plants.

Clean, clean, clean:
Clean like you have never cleaned before. Especially important are the bathrooms (mirrors and toilets) and the kitchen. Don’t forget to shine the chrome! Everything should look new and unused!

Windows:
Clean windows are a must! Make sure the window sills and the blinds are clean and free of dust. Dish soap, warm water and a squeegee can do wonders for window glass! Toilet bowl cleaner works great on hard water stains.

Drapes & Window coverings:
When you have a showing or when your not going to be home, leave the drapes open. You want your home to appear bright, open, and inviting.
